…ach mail send

Dispatch a typed PSR-14 event immediately before every mailer->send() call
in ShareByMailProvider so that external listeners can intercept and replace
Nextcloud's native SMTP delivery.

Event hierarchy:
  AbstractBeforeShareMailSentEvent (base: share, resolvedEmails, message,
    markMailHandled / isMailHandled)
  ├── BeforeShareMailSentEvent   – sendEmail()
  ├── BeforeSharePasswordMailSentEvent – sendPassword() + sendPasswordToOwner()
  └── BeforeShareNoteMailSentEvent – sendNote()

Each concrete class holds its own typed $templateData (psalm array-shape)
and exposes named getters (getSenderUserId(), getFileName(), …) instead of
a generic getMailData(): array<string,mixed>.  This avoids defensive
is_string() / null guards in listeners.

$templateData reuses the array already passed to createEMailTemplate(), with
one extra key added for sendEmail(): senderUserId (the raw user ID, distinct
from the display name stored under 'initiator').

The native mailer->send() is skipped when a listener calls markMailHandled().
If the listener's own send throws, the exception propagates and the native
send is also skipped — no silent SMTP fallback.

sendEmail() and sendPassword() are flattened from nested
if (!isMailHandled()) { ... } pyramids to early-return style.

…s suppressed

sendPassword() and sendPasswordToOwner() called createPasswordSendActivity()
unconditionally outside the isMailHandled() guard. A listener intercepting the
BeforeSharePasswordMailSentEvent would suppress the SMTP send but still cause
a false activity-log entry for a mail that was never delivered.

Apply the same early-return pattern used by sendEmail(): return immediately
when isMailHandled() is true so no side effects run after the flag is set.
